Canadian player Felix Auger Aliasime is only the second player to win the set from Yanik Sinner in this tournament. After losing the first set of the match, he pressurized the Italian player Sinner most of the time. Agar-Aliasime gave a tough fight, but could not stand in front of the faster of the sinner, who strengthened their grip around the third set of the match. After losing the second set, he took a medical time-out. Sinner then found his rhythm back and defeated Agar-Aliasime in the third set of the match. After this, the Canadian player did not give up and put some tremendous Ferhand winner and kept the synergies entangled in the fourth set for most of the time.
Break for sinner remained lucky
The Canadian player failed a double fault in his service, giving Sinner a lucky break. This was probably the first time in the game when Agar-Aliyasime indicated to reduce its speed. This break was enough for the sinner, and he won 6–1, 3-6, 6-3, 6-4. The winner won by Carlos Alkaraz, after defeating 24 -time Grand Slam champion Novak Djokovic at Arthur Ash Stadium. It took Alkaraz to win 6-4, 7-6 (4), 6-2 for just two hours and 23 minutes.
